Vigilance Awareness Week-2021 inaugurated

Central Chronicle News
Kirandul, Oct 27: As per instructions from the Central Vigilance Commission, Awareness Week -2021 (VAW-2021) is being organised on the subject of ‘Independent India @75: Self Reliance with Integrity’ at its B.I.O.M Kirandul Complex project from Oct 26 to Nov 1, 2021.
Inaugurating the programme, Vigilance Officer informed that the Commission is following this tradition as a mission from 1999. It’s objective was to pass on the message to masses that it is by adopting honesty in one’s public life that corruption can be removed.
On this occasion GM (Production) Vinay Kumar administered pledge to all the officers and employees in administrative building about commitment towards work with dedication and honesty. On this occasion the message by the President of India Ramnath Kovind on occasion of VAW-2021 was read out by GM (Electricity) Animesh Bandhopadhyay.
The message by the Vice-President of India M Venkaih Naidu was read by DGM (Safety & Service) P Prasad and the message by the Prime Minister Narendra Modi was read by DGM (Personnel) BK Madhav. The message by the Central Vigilance Commissioner Suresh N Patel was read by KD Devgam (DGM) (Vigilance).
In the pledge taking ceremony the heads of all the departments, officers and employees, representatives of labour union Rajesh Sandhu, K Saji, PL Sahu were present.
In the end the Vigilance officer urged all the officers and employees to take part in large number in variety of competitions to be organised during this Vigilance Awareness Week.
